mvr vlan This command specifies the VLAN through which MVR multicast data is
received. Use the no form of this command to restore the default MVR
VLAN.
SYNTAX
mvr domain domain-id vlan vlan-id
no mvr domain domain-id vlan
domain-id - An independent multicast domain. (Range: 1-5)
vlan-id - Specifies the VLAN through which MVR multicast data is
received. This is also the VLAN to which all source ports must be
assigned. (Range: 1-4094)
DEFAULT SETTING
VLAN 1
COMMAND MODE
Global Configuration
COMMAND USAGE
â—† This command specifies the VLAN through which MVR multicast data is
received. This is the VLAN to which all source ports must be assigned.
â—† The VLAN specified by this command must be an existing VLAN
configured with the vlan command.
â—† MVR source ports can be configured as members of the MVR VLAN
using the switchport allowed vlan command and switchport native vlan
command, but MVR receiver ports should not be statically configured as
members of this VLAN.
EXAMPLE
The following example sets the MVR VLAN to VLAN 2:
Console(config)#mvr
Console(config)#mvr domain 1 vlan 2
Console(config)#
mvr
immediate-leave
This command causes the switch to immediately remove an interface from
a multicast stream as soon as it receives a leave message for that group.
Use the no form to restore the default settings.
SYNTAX
[no] mvr [domain domain-id] immediate-leave
domain-id - An independent multicast domain. (Range: 1-5)
DEFAULT SETTING
Disabled
